CLEANSING COMPOSITION
One object is to provide a cleansing composition that has excellent cleansing effect and phase inversion feeling, is readily rinsed off in the course of water washing, suppresses the oil-induced stickiness after the use, and has excellent preservation stability. There is provided a cleansing composition comprising: (A) a sugar ester of a fatty acid; (B) at least one type of an anionic surfactant selected from among amino acid surfactants and taurine surfactants; (C) at least one type of a polyglycerol fatty acid diester or a polyglycerol fatty acid triester having an HLB value of not greater than 13; (D) at least one type of a polyglycerol fatty acid monoester having an HLB value of not smaller than 11; (B) an oil that has a liquid form or a paste (non-solid) form at ordinary temperature; (F) a polyol; and (G) water.

Compositions for altering the color of hair
The present disclosure relates to color-altering compositions. The compositions comprise a hair color-altering agent and at least one carboxylic acid. Certain compositions further comprise at least one amino acid or amino sulfonic acid, and/or a salt thereof selected from the group consisting of taurine, aspartic acid, cysteine, lysine, methionine, tyrosine, phenylalanine, carnitine, a salt thereof, and a mixture thereof. Also provided are kits and methods of using said color-altering compositions.

DETERGENT
A detergent comprising (A) an anionic surfactant, (B) a quaternary ammonium cation-modified silicone, and (C) an organic acid is described. A mass ratio [(A)/(B)] of the component (A) to the component (B) is 100 or more, and a mass ratio [(A)/(C)] of the component (A) to the component (C) is 1 or more and 900 or less.
DETERGENT
A detergent comprising (A) at least one selected from the group consisting of (A1) a carbobetaine type ampholytic surfactant and (A2) a nonionic surfactant, and (B) a quaternary ammonium cation-modified silicone. A mass ratio [(A)/(B)] of the component (A) to the component (B) is 0.1 or more and 1,000 or less, and the content of an anionic surfactant is 4% by mass or less.
Liquid personal cleansing composition
The invention relates to stable, mild and moisturizing lamellar liquid cleansing compositions which possess a lotion-like appearance conveying signals of enhanced moisturization. However, these liquids often are either unstable or cause poor lather production and other sensory deficits The use of a specific ratio of total acyl isethionates to acyl glutamates or other divalent anionic surfactant in a structured liquid product improve stability and lather production, mildness and acceptable odor.
